Output 5fd3e06de9016b712b6401810205f7e33240afbc67f022eba58ea764322316ae:29

value
1078596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4143e9237f16b48e418ac26ead3f1b444ac0c3a OP_EQUAL
address
3M2PRpSFa1Mza4szyH2msQqb2UocxQGQzE
transaction
5fd3e06de9016b712b6401810205f7e33240afbc67f022eba58ea764322316ae
spent
true